As per the latest media reports, India’s biggest biennale automobile show, Auto Expo, is likely to return in Feb 2023. However, the precise dates are not yet available, but it is anticipated to be held between February 1st and February 10th. It is also likely to be organised every other year from 2023 onwards. The last time it was held was in 2020, but the Society of Indian Automobile Manufacturers (SIAM) has cancelled it for 2022 due to the COVID outbreak. 

SIAM had made the decision to cancel for the safety of exhibitors, stakeholders, and visitors. The Auto Expo 2022 was supposed to be organised between February 2nd and February 9th, 2022, at the India Expo Mart in Greater Noida. The Director-General of SIAM, Rajesh Menon, revealed that there are discussions being held regarding the next edition of the Auto Expo show, but the dates are yet to be fixed. 

The Auto Expo show has been an immensely popular event in the Indian automobile industry for years. Almost all of the biggest automakers launch their products during this auto show. While looking at the recent updates, the launch of the 2nd-gen Hyundai Creta, the third-gen Maruti Suzuki Swift, the second-gen Amaze and various concepts from brands like Kia, Maruti and Mahindra are examples of crucial debuts. 

Speaking of the delay in the event, it’s evident from the past as well that the delay in the Auto Expo is not happening for the first time. Earlier, the Auto Expo was held in 1986, but after that, it was organised after 7 years in 1993. However, that was the time when the Indian automobile industry was in an emerging growth phase.
